Sustainability and Green Cloud Initiatives

Cloud providers in 2025 are under increasing pressure to reduce their carbon footprints. Microsoft’s pledge to be “carbon negative by 2030” is well underway, with Azure now powering over 75% of its global data centers with renewable energy. Meanwhile, Google Cloud continues its mission to operate entirely on carbon-free energy by 2030, already achieving near 90% sustainability in several key regions.
Amazon has also doubled its investments in solar and wind farms, and its Graviton4 processors promise 40% better performance-per-watt than their predecessors.
These green computing practices are not just for corporate social responsibility—they are becoming key differentiators as clients demand ethical and sustainable tech partners.

Serverless Infrastructure Is Taking Over

One of the most significant shifts in 2025 is the widespread adoption of serverless computing. Instead of managing servers and containers, developers are now focusing purely on code. Platforms like VercelNetlify, and AWS Lambda are making it seamless for businesses to build scalable applications without operational complexity.
This shift supports faster product launches, cost efficiency, and easy scaling—especially for startups and small enterprises. In fact, many new SaaS startups are built entirely on serverless backends, reducing both development time and cloud bills.
The rise of serverless also correlates with the popularity of JAMstack and API-first architectures, enabling greater agility in deploying web applications.

Data Security, Sovereignty & Compliance in Focus

As data privacy regulations tighten globally, cloud platforms are innovating in compliance, security, and sovereignty. Multi-cloud and hybrid deployments are being used to meet specific jurisdictional requirements, particularly in Europe with GDPR and in the U.S. with evolving AI governance laws.
Companies like Palantir and Snowflake are leading data governance innovations, allowing enterprises to control and audit data usage in real time.
Google’s “Confidential Computing” initiative and AWS’s “Nitro Enclaves” continue to grow in popularity, offering hardened cloud environments for sensitive workloads.
In the financial sector, compliance-ready data lakes are becoming the norm, with built-in logging and zero-trust access models embedded at the infrastructure layer.
